The Normal Role of Lymph Nodes
Lymph nodes are organs of the lymphatic system, which is a critical part of the body’s immune defense. This system involves a network of vessels that carry a clear fluid called lymph throughout the body. The lymph nodes themselves are distributed in clusters, with major groups located in the neck, armpits, and groin.
These nodes act as filters, monitoring the lymph fluid for foreign particles, bacteria, and damaged cells before returning the fluid to the bloodstream. Inside the fibrous capsule of the node are specialized immune cells, primarily B and T lymphocytes. These lymphocytes identify and neutralize invading pathogens, making the lymph nodes a central processing center for immune responses.
Understanding the Term Reactive
The term “reactive” means the lymph node is actively responding to a stimulus, such as an infection or localized injury. When a node becomes enlarged due to this activity, it is medically termed lymphadenopathy. This is not a disease itself but rather a physical manifestation of an immune system response.
The enlargement occurs because the lymphocytes within the node rapidly multiply and divide to create enough specialized cells to fight the detected threat. This process increases the physical mass inside the node, causing it to swell. Reactive lymph nodes are an expected, healthy sign that the body is mounting a defense against an antigen.
Common Triggers for Reactivity
The most frequent causes of reactive lymph nodes are common, self-limiting infections, particularly those affecting the upper respiratory tract. Viral illnesses like the common cold, flu, or infectious mononucleosis often cause swelling in the cervical nodes of the neck. Bacterial infections, such as strep throat or a skin infection, are also common triggers.
The location of the swelling often points directly to the source of the issue, as nodes react to the area they drain. For instance, a tooth abscess or dental infection typically causes reactive lymph nodes around the jawline or under the chin. Similarly, a minor cut or insect bite on the arm can cause the nodes in the armpit (axilla) to enlarge as they capture and process materials from the local injury.
Beyond acute infections, other inflammatory conditions can cause nodes to react, including certain autoimmune disorders like rheumatoid arthritis. Even reactions to certain medications or vaccinations can stimulate a temporary, localized response. In all these cases, the node is simply performing its filtering and defense function by trapping and neutralizing the foreign or irritating material.
When Reactivity Requires Follow-Up
While most reactive lymph nodes are temporary and benign, certain characteristics should prompt a medical consultation. A typical reactive node is usually soft, mobile, smaller than 1.5 centimeters, and may be tender or painful. These nodes should decrease in size and return to normal within two to four weeks after the underlying cause resolves.
Follow-up is recommended if the nodes persist for longer than four weeks without decreasing in size, or if they exhibit concerning characteristics:
- They feel hard.
- They are fixed or matted together.
- They are not tender.
- They are accompanied by systemic symptoms, such as unexplained rapid weight loss, persistent fever, or drenching night sweats.
